Alexandre Pato agrees Chelsea move?
Brazilian striker Alexandre Pato has reportedly agreed terms over a move to Chelsea. The Corinthians frontman has been linked with a few Premier League clubs this month, including Liverpool and Newcastle United. However, according to The Telegraph, it is the West Londoners that are the favourites to secure his services. The report adds that Pato has accepted Chelsea’s offer of a three-year contract at Stamford Bridge, but the two clubs are yet to reach a financial understanding. It has been suggested that Corinthians want around £10m for the 26-year-old, while Chelsea favour a loan switch with a view to a permanent deal. Pato, who made a name for himself in Europe during a five-year spell with AC Milan, has not played since November.
